It's no secret that I dislike how Intel does things, but their GPUs are actually perfectly fine for their intended use. People just have the wrong expectations of them. 3D gaming is pretty much their lowest priority; they're built to efficiently do things like OpenCL-accelerated programs, video decoding, and keep up with applications like Adobe products. Intel's graphics do each of these adequately. Also, I thought the new GPUs were pretty much a whole new architecture? Keep in mind that even going from Haswell to Broadwell had a substantial set of differences even though they're based on the same underlying architecture. It's also worth pointing out that Intel's graphics are known to be horribly starved for memory bandwidth, as the CPUs with 128MB of cache have proven. Although I'm not confident Intel will make a good gaming GPU, I do expect their dGPUs in general will actually be pretty good.
